WebWhat is a protostome?Origin of ProtostomiaThe term Protostomia (from the Greek "proto," meaning first, and "stoma," meaning mouth) was coined by the biologist Karl Grobben in 1908. It distinguishes a group of invertebrate animals based upon the fate of the blastopore (the first opening of the early digestive tract) during embryonic development. WebProtostomes. Protostome Evolution. The Protostomes are divided into two groups: 1. The Lophotrochozoa - which includes the segmented worms, molluscs, lophophorates and several smaller phyla. 2. The Ecdysozoa - which includes the arthropods and several other phyla that periodically molt. WebThe lophotrochozoan hypothesis was first posited based on 18S nuclear ribosomal subunit gene DNA data by Halanych et al. (1995) . WebLophotrochozoa (Flatworms, Rotifers, Worms, and Molluscs) The lophotrochozoans have three cell layers (triploblastic), as they possess an embryonic mesoderm sandwiched between the two cell layers (ectoderm and endoderm) found in the diploblastic cnidarians.
